Select a shape tool From the toolbar, click and hold the Shape tool ( ) group icon to bring up the various shape tool options Rectangle, Ellipse, Triangle, Polygon, Line, and Custom Shape. Select a tool for the shape you want to draw.
You use the Glyphs panel to insert punctuation, superscript subscript characters, currency symbols, numbers, specialized characters, as well as glyphs from other languages into text in Photoshop. To access the panel, select Type Panels Glyphs panel or Window Glyphs.

Draw Arrow Using the Symbol Library: To open the Symbols popup window, go to the Window tab and select Symbols from the dropdown. Once the symbol popup window opens, click the dropdown menu icon on the top right corner of the window, and from there select Open Symbol Library, and click Arrows
Click the Shape icon in the Options bar. A panel opens with a selection of shapes. Click the Arrow button on the top right of the panel, select Arrows from the drop-down menu, click OK and select an arrow.
